Pinky Promise Champagne Bar confirmed Tuesday that it has closed for good. The woman-created, woman-owned, and woman-focused champagne bar opened in July 2024 as part of Phase 2 of The Interlock at 1042 Northside Drive in West Midtown.
The champagne bar occupied suite P125, a 1,515-square-foot space, including a 405-square-foot patio.
Created and co-owned by serial entrepreneur Anna Grace Hoang, Pinky Promise was billed as "Atlanta's Ladies' Night Oasis." Pinky Promise included a robust bar menu as well as a curated food menu, with several French-inspired dishes, a cheeseboard, soups, and flatbreads. The business was also pet friendly.

Tipsters began to message ToNeTo Atlanta Tuesday afternoon about the closure, indicating that the business's last day of operations was February 28.
Hoang took to social media Tuesday afternoon confirming the closure:

Ultimately, Pinky Promise seems to have been a niche, expensive option that not enough ladies sought out or discovered.
Although not a sure thing, the bar's 111 Google reviews and overall 4.1 star rating could have been seen as a bellwether of the bar's success.
